A new and chilling video has been released warning of the anticipated "megathrust" earthquake which may strike near the eastern coast of the North Island. The first Hikurangi Response Plan educational video features practical tips on how to better prepare for a large earthquake and tsunami. The four-minute clip has been prepared by East Coast LAB (Life at the Boundary), a programme trying to educate the public, especially those living on the coast near the Hikurangi plate boundary. Hikurangi Response Plan Project Lead, Natasha Goldring, said the 'big one' is not a matter of if, but when. Goldring said the project is driven by civil defence emergency management groups but everyone needed to work together to prepare for future events.
